Renovation of a municipal facility in Honolulu, Hawaii. Completed plans call for the renovation of a municipal facility.
All products and services provided by the Contractor shall be in accordance with this RFQ, including its attachments and any addenda. 1. Install four (4) standard cubicle workstations at the Tax Clerk area: All the panels will be typical, tackable cubicle panels. Sound-absorbing is preferred but not required. L shaped desk, 24 W x 40 L and 20 W x 30 L. Two (2) tackable panels 130 L x 65H located front and back, to build cubicle structure. One (1) tackable panel 175 L 65H to build left side cubicle wall. 4 (four) side panels (cubicle dividers) with top tier frosted glass and approximately 65H x 45 L. Each workstation will have one overhead shelf cabinet with locking cover. Each workstation will have one 3-drawer cabinet under the desk. Electrical power harness and wiring to run through panels. Contractor will provide electrician to install and connect electrical wiring to existing electrical power source. 2. Install four (4) standard cubicle workstations at the Bankruptcy area: All the panels will be typical, tackable panels. Sound-absorbing is preferred but not required. Two (2) workstations facing the windows to have panels along the windows at 42 High x 72 Long. L Shaped desk 30 Wide x 72 Long and 24 Wide x 42 Long. Two (2) of the other workstations will be opposite from the ones facing the windows, installed with a 65 High x 72 Long panels with a top tier frosted glass. Four (4) division panels between workstations of 65 High x 45 Long with a top tier frosted glass. Each Workstation will have one overhead shelf cabinet with locking cover. Each Workstation will have one 3-drawer cabinet under the desk. Electrical power harness and wiring to run through panels. Contractor will provide electrician to install and connect electrical wiring to existing electrical power source. 3. Install one (1) standard cubicle workstation by the Branch Chief area (Secretary cubicle): Panel facing the windows will be approximately 42 High x 72 Long. Divider panel 80 High x 180 Long to separate secretary cubicle and Bankruptcy workstations. Front panel 42 High x 60 Long with a counter space. Side panel 42 High x 36 Long. L shaped desk 30 Wide x 60 Long and 20Wide x 60 Long. Workstation will have one overhead shelf cabinet with locking cover. Workstation will have one 3-drawer cabinet under the desk. Electrical power harness and wiring to run through panels. Contractor will provide electrician to install and connect electrical wiring to existing electrical power source. 4. RELOCATE EXISTING FURNITURE Relocation of existing furniture only for installment of new cubicle panels. Questions deadline: 10/1/25 at 2:00PM LOCATION OF WORK Department of Taxation - Administrative Services Office 830 Punchbowl St., Room #217 Honolulu, Hawaii 96813
